The Inaugural HBCU Prison Education Summit will take place April 4-6, 2025, at Bowie State University (MD). The summit’s theme, “Building the Prison-to-HBCU Pipeline,” focuses on expanding higher education access for justice-impacted individuals and strengthening HBCU-led prison education initiatives. Through workshops, panels, and networking opportunities, the program aims to mobilize sociologists, educators, and policymakers to address systemic inequalities in education and incarceration. The 10th Biennial Atlanta Conference on Science and Innovation Policy will be hosted by Georgia Tech and provide a forum to present and discuss high quality empirical research by about 300 scholars representing more than 30 countries that focus on the challenges and trends associated with science and innovation policy and processes. Spanning two and a half days—May 14-16, 2025—the conference will include plenary sessions reflecting different facets of the science and innovation system, presentations of well-developed empirical research, and an early career poster session.
